Unfortunately AppleWorks is not bundled with PowerBooks, only the consumer models (eMac, iMac, iBook), so you'll have to buy it separately if you want it. The following software is bundled (from http://www.apple.com/powerbook/specs.html):

Mail, iChat, Safari, Sherlock, Address Book, QuickTime, iLife (includes iTunes, iPhoto, iMovie, Garageband and iDVD[4]), iSync, iCal, DVD Player, Classic environment, Acrobat Reader, Art Directors Toolkit, EarthLink TotalAccess (includes 30 days of free dial-up service with Earthlink activation), FileMaker Pro Trial, GraphicConverter, OmniGraffle, OmniOutliner, QuickBooks for Mac New User Edition, Zinio Reader, Developer Tools and Apple Hardware Test
